Comparison of DACs is tricky btw, nobody to my knowledge has proven that any audible difference can be heard between reasonably well measuring DAC when compared blindly and level matched to 0.1dB. Many threads on this topic here on ASR.
You will “hear” differences of course, but only while you know which one is which and/or the levels aren’t matched. Hope you are getting a new DAC for reasons other than expected sound improvement.

A more accurate method would be to use a voltmeter to level match the outputs. It also sounds like you performed your testing sighted. Unfortunately, everyone is subject to bias and sighted listening tests have been proven to not provide accurate results. You clearly believe in ideas like AKM vs ESS sound signatures, so you do need to have some controls in place just like anyone else. Even a simple single blind test would massively help to remove the factor that unintentional bias always plays. You seem willing to spend time and money on a testing several different DACs, it's only logical to try to test them in a controlled and proven way that makes the the sound output the only variable.
